Barry Bonds is an outfielder in major league baseball. He's a left fielder for the San Francisco Giants and wears number 25. He is managed by Felipe Alou.

The dark shadow that performance-enhancing drugs continue to cast on baseball was picked as the sports Story of the Year by members of The Associated Press. Some of the biggest names in the game—Alex Rodriguez, Manny Ramirez and David “Big Papi” Ortiz—were linked to performance-enhancing drugs this year, and the story received 800 points in voting by editors at U.S. newspapers that are members of the AP. Barry Bonds’ son, who earlier this month was arrested for assaulting his mother, was issued an arrest warrant in San Luis Obispo County for failing to show up for an Aug. 13 court date. The son of Barry Bonds, who holds the lifetime and single-year Major League home run records, was arrested in Menlo Park Saturday after an argument with his mother, the Associated Press reported. Barry Bonds still has yet to formally retire from baseball. But the career of the major leagues' reigning home run king is over, his agent says, according to the San Francisco Chronicle.
